A National Defense Area has been established along the Yuma border.
The National Defense Area is adjacent to the Barry M.Goldwater Range and the Cabeza Prieta Wildlife Refuge along the International Border east of Yuma. The established zone will allow U.S.military personnel to temporarily detain people who unlawfully enter the restricted area. Temporary detainees will then be turned over to U. S. Border Patrol agents. Those detained could face charges for violating defense property, entering military property, and additional charges of illegal entry. Other National Defense Areas have been established along the border in Texas and New Mexico.
